Top Brazil court greenlights probe of Bolsonaro for riot

A Brazilian Supreme Court justice has authorized adding former President Jair Bolsonaro in its investigation into who incited the Jan. 8 riot in the nation’s capital. The ruling came Friday after the prosecutor-general’s office asked the Supreme Court to include Bolsonaro. As the basis for its request, prosecutors in the recently formed work group to fight anti-democratic acts cited a video Bolsonaro posted on social media two days after the riot, which said President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va wasn’t elected but rather chosen by the Supreme Court and Brazil’s electoral authority. Bolsonaro deleted the post the following day. In their request, prosecutors argued that although Bolsonaro posted the video after the riot, its content was sufficient to investigate his conduct beforehand.
